Methods in Citrullination and Analysis of Recombinant Human Histones
Scientific posters
Recombinant histone H3 can be citrullinated by PAD4 at 4°C with high yields at in vivo-modified sites and additional sites.
Most natively expressed proteins are modified by one or more processes that are collectively called post-translational modifications (PTMs). PTMs result in chemical and physical changes to proteins that drive essential regulatory functions. PTMs can affect thermodynamic stability, folding, activity, and interactions with other proteins and/or molecules like DNA. Citrullination is a PTM where the positively charged amino acid arginine is converted to the neutral amino acid citrulline by replacing the primary ketimine in arginine with a ketone.
